After successful completion of the course, students are able to explain important theorems and definitions from the topics listed below and to apply the methods of the field to solving selected problems.
L^p spaces , Radon-Nikodym theorem, convergence theorems, conditional expectation, product spaces, transformation theorems, zero-one laws, convergence in distribution, central limit theorem. If time permits: large deviations, law of the iterated logarithm, martingales
